import UIKitvar str = "Hello, playground"enum Movement {    case Left    case Right    case Top    case Bottom}let aMovement = Movement.Leftswitch aMovement {case .Left:    print("left")default:    print("Unknow")}if case .Left = aMovement {    print("Left")}if .Left == aMovement {    print("Left")}enum Season: Int {    case Spring = 0    case Summer = 1    case Autumn = 2    case Winter = 3}enum House: String {    case ZhangSan = "I am zhangsan"    case LiSi = "I am lisi"}let zs = House.ZhangSanprint(zs.rawValue)enum Constants: Double {    case π = 3.14159    case e = 2.71828    case φ = 1.61803398874    case λ = 1.30357}let pai = Constantsprint(pai.rawValue)enum CompassPoint: String {    case North, South, East, West}let n = CompassPoint.Northprint(n.rawValue)let s = CompassPoint(rawValue: "South");enum VNodeFlags : UInt32 {    case Delete = 0x00000001    case Write = 0x00000002    case Extended = 0x00000004    case Attrib = 0x00000008    case Link = 0x00000010    case Rename = 0x00000020    case Revoke = 0x00000040    case None = 0x00000080}enum Character {        enum Weapon {        case Bow        case Sword        case Lance        case Dagger    }        enum Helmet {        case Wooden        case Iron        case Diamond    }        case Thief    case Warrior    case Knight}let character = Character.Thieflet weapon = Character.Weapon.Bowlet helmet = Character.Helmet.Ironstruct Scharacter {    enum CharacterType {        case Thief        case Warrior        case Knight    }        enum Weapon {        case Bow        case Sword        case Lance        case Dagger    }        let type: CharacterType    let weapon: Weapon}let sc = Scharacter(type: .Thief, weapon: .Bow)print(sc.type)enum Trade {    case Buy(stock: String, amount: Int)    case Sell(stock: String, amount: Int)}let trade = Trade.Buy(stock: "Car", amount: 100)if case let Trade.Buy(stock, amount) = trade {    print("buy \(amount) of \(stock)")}enum Trade0 {    case Buy(String, Int)    case Sell(String, Int)}let trade0 = Trade0.Buy("Car0", 100)if case let Trade0.Buy(stock, amount) = trade0 {    print("buy \(amount) of \(stock)")}enum Wearable {    enum Weight: Int {        case Light = 2    }        enum Armor: Int {        case Light = 2    }        case Helmet(weight: Weight, armor: Armor)            func attributes() -> (weight: Int, armor: Int) {        switch self {        case .Helmet(let w, let a):            return (weight: w.rawValue * 2, armor: a.rawValue * 4)          }    }}let test = Wearable.Helmet(weight: .Light, armor: .Light).attributes()print(test)enum Device {    case iPad, iPhone, AppleTV, AppleWatch    func introduced() -> String {        switch self {        case .AppleTV: return "\(self) was introduced 2006"        case .iPhone: return "\(self) was introduced 2007"        case .iPad: return "\(self) was introduced 2010"        case .AppleWatch: return "\(self) was introduced 2014"        }    }}print (Device.iPhone.introduced())enum Device1 {    case iPad, iPhone    var year: Int {        switch self {        case .iPad:            return 2010        case .iPhone:            return 2007    }    }}let iPhone = Device1.iPhoneprint(iPhone.year)enum Device2 {    case AppleWatch        static func fromSlang(term: String) -> Device2? {        if term == "iWatch" {            return .AppleWatch        }        return nil    }}print(Device2.fromSlang(term: "iWatch") ?? "nil")enum TriStateSwitch {    case Off, Low, High        mutating func next() {        switch self {        case .Off:            self = .Low        case .Low:            self = .High        case .High:            self = .Off    }    }}var state = TriStateSwitch.Low // 必须使用varstate.next()state.next()protocol CustomStringConvertible {    var description: String { get }}enum Trade1: CustomStringConvertible {    case Buy, Sell    var description: String {        switch self {        case .Buy:            return "We're buying something"        case .Sell:            return "We're selling something"    }    }}let t1 = Trade1.Buy.descriptionprotocol AccountCompatible {    var remainingFunds: Int { get }    mutating func addFunds(amount: Int) throws    mutating func removeFunds(amount: Int) throws}enum Account {    case Empty    case Funds(remaining: Int)        enum ErrorInfo: Error {        case OverDraft(amount: Int)    }        var remainingFunds: Int {        switch self {        case .Empty:            return 0        case .Funds(let remaining):            return remaining    }    }}extension Account: AccountCompatible {    mutating func addFunds(amount: Int) throws {        var newAmount = amount        if case let .Funds(remaining) = self {            newAmount += remaining        }                if newAmount < 0 {            throw Account.ErrorInfo.OverDraft(amount: newAmount)        }else if newAmount == 0 {            self = .Empty        }else {            self = .Funds(remaining: newAmount)        }    }        mutating func removeFunds(amount: Int) throws {        try self.addFunds(amount: amount * -1)    }}var account = Account.Funds(remaining: 20)try? account.addFunds(amount: 20)print("add: ", account.remainingFunds)try? account.removeFunds(amount: 15)print ("remove 1: ", account.remainingFunds)do {    try account.removeFunds(amount: 55)}catch (let errorInfo)  {    print(errorInfo)}print ("remove 2: ",  try? account.removeFunds(amount: 55))
